There is a gap (extremely tiny) in between the ceramic power button and the micro-switch inside. I took out the logic board then rested a tiny square of normal paper (about 2mm x 2mm) on the inside of the button. Carefully put the logic board back in so as not to knock the paper from it's place, put the phone back together and the rattle has gone, plus the button has a more firm click

I tried that originally and the gap is too small. My next idea was to pad the area out with cotton wool, and although that worked it made the power button pretty stiff. Once you have the back of the phone off the rest is really simple, there's 6 screws to take out, pop a plastic cover off, unclip about 3 flex cables and the board just lifts out.
